Price distribution Converse Chuck Taylor All Star

We compare this sneaker's price with the 2104 other adult versions of the Converse Chuck Taylor All Star that we track. At a lowest price of €71 this colorway is cheaper than 71% of those 2104 versions. The group median sits at €90, with resale outliers up to €13.712. The chart shows exactly where this sneaker falls — the black marker — among all the others.

We always compare the lowest price a colorway is currently on sale for somewhere: the cheapest entry point, usually for one specific size. The comparison stays within the same age group, because a kids size (TD/PS/GS) is priced differently than an adult size. Because the price varies per size, your size may come out a little higher. To keep the comparison fair we leave out the most and least expensive two percent — the resale outliers, and the price axis is logarithmic so both the cheap and the pricey end stay readable.
